UNPKG

@krainovsd/fastify-logger

Version:
69 lines (68 loc) 2.15 kB
{ "name": "@krainovsd/fastify-logger", "version": "0.3.3", "description": "Krainov fastify logger", "type": "module", "author": "KrainovSD <denislosev48@gmail.com>", "license": "ISC", "repository": { "type": "git", "url": "git+https://github.com/KrainovSD/js-tools.git", "directory": "packages/fastify-logger" }, "sideEffects": true, "exports": { ".": { "types": "./lib/index.d.ts", "import": "./lib/esm/index.js", "require": "./lib/cjs/index.cjs" } }, "keywords": [ "helpers", "utils", "js", "fastify", "logger", "nodejs" ], "files": [ "lib" ], "scripts": { "publish-package": "npm run lint && npm run build && npm publish", "clear": "rm -rf ./lib", "build-dev": "rollup --config rollup.config.ts --configPlugin @rollup/plugin-typescript --no-stdin --environment BUILD:development,NODE_ENV:development", "build": "npm run clear && npm run build:types && npm run build:js", "build:js": "rollup --config rollup.config.ts --configPlugin @rollup/plugin-typescript --no-stdin --environment BUILD:production,NODE_ENV:production", "build:types": "tspc -p tsconfig.build.json", "lint": "eslint . -c ./eslint.config.js --color --max-warnings 0", "lint-check": "eslint --debug eslint.config.js", "format": "prettier --write 'src/**/*.{js,ts,tsx,scss,css,json}'", "format-check": "prettier --check ./src", "lint-debug": "npx eslint --print-config eslint.config.js > eslint-config-rules.json", "type-debug": "tsc --showConfig > typescript-config.json", "test": "jest", "test-coverage": "jest --coverage" }, "devDependencies": { "@krainovsd/presets": "0.3.6", "rollup": "4.34.9", "prettier": "3.6.1", "eslint": "9.29.0", "typescript": "5.8.3", "typescript-transform-paths": "3.5.5", "ts-patch": "3.3.0", "@types/node": "22.13.8", "fastify": "5.2.1" }, "dependencies": { "pino-abstract-transport": "^2.0.0", "uuid": "^11.0.5", "@opentelemetry/api": "^1.9.0", "@krainovsd/js-helpers": "^0.14.6" }, "peerDependencies": { "fastify": "^5" } }